The shot size

Most hunters choose the smaller 7-1/2- or 8-ounce shot when shooting doves. While these smaller shotshells can pulverize doves at close range, they lose their energy as the pellets travel further away. Flanigan suggests that you use a shotshell with more pellets to shoot at longer ranges. These larger pellets still produce a dense pattern, but they deliver greater knockdown power.

Locating a good spot to shoot doves

Dove shooting is a rewarding experience. It's important to know when doves are active. During hot months, doves gather around water sources. You can identify the trees doves light by identifying these water sources. Then watch them as they approach the water and wait until they take flight. You can also position yourself near a bank with plenty of water if you have the spot.
